The book examines the evolving influence of religion on American politics, particularly in the context of the 2004 presidential election. Green argues that the traditional religion gap, which highlighted political differences among various religious communities, has shifted to a new gap based on individual religious behavior and beliefs. Through a historical lens, he contextualizes these changes and provides a thorough analysis of how religion's role in political discourse has transformed over the past six decades.
